Head to head by decade
| Decade | British Virgin Islands | Luxembourg |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0 kt | -523.97 kt | 523.97 kt | British Virgin Islands |
| 2010s | 3.67 kt | -284.53 kt | 288.2 kt | British Virgin Islands |
| 2020s | 0 kt | -46.44 kt | 46.44 kt | British Virgin Islands |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Forests consists of CO2 emissions and removals corresponding to forest carbon stock changes (aboveground and belowground living biomass). Estimates are computed following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National Greenhouse Gas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
